Learn About the Numerous Types of Work Vehicle Accidents

Any type of work vehicle accident can result in serious injury, pain, and suffering. Workplace tractor trailer accidents can take many different forms, including those involving dump trucks, tank trucks, delivery trucks, and other heavy rigs of the same sort. Injuries are caused by these vehicles when they collide with other cars, run over workers, or trap individuals between two objects, such the frame of a dump truck and its bed.

Common Tractor Trailer Accident Injuries

With its size and weight, it should come as no surprise that operating equipment can cause serious, even catastrophic injuries. Tractor Trailer accidents frequently result in soft tissue damage, brain injuries, spinal cord injuries, spinal cord fractures or paralysis, crush injuries, disfigurement, organ and lung damage, and bone fractures.

It is the responsibility of a business to set safety standards and to work to prevent hazards to workers. When an employer doesn’t do this, risk rises and accidents may happen. Generally speaking, workers in California are required to pursue benefits through the workers’ compensation insurance program, but a few exceptions do exist in which they can sue their employers.

In other situations, a third party may have caused or contributed to the accident, in which case you may be able to sue them for your injuries. In that case, you may be entitled to seek damages for pain and suffering that are not covered by workers’ compensation.
